Introducing the Vibox I-24 Gaming PC
The Vibox I-24 Gaming PC is an all-in-one gaming PC bundle, promising an entry-level gaming experience. It boasts an AMD Ryzen 3 3200G processor, Radeon Vega 8 integrated graphics, 16GB of RAM, a 1TB SSD, and pre-installed Windows 11. Compared to its predecessors and market leaders, the Vibox I-24 offers competitive specs at a more affordable price point. This PC is perfect for budget-conscious gamers, casual players, or those who primarily use their PCs for basic tasks and light gaming. It’s not ideal for professional gamers or those demanding top-tier performance in the latest AAA titles.
- Pros: Affordable price, all-in-one convenience, decent entry-level performance, included peripherals
- Cons: Integrated graphics limit high-end gaming, potential for assembly issues (based on some user reports), no dedicated graphics card
A Deep Dive into the Vibox I-24’s Features and Benefits
Processing Power: AMD Ryzen 3 3200G
The AMD Ryzen 3 3200G is a quad-core processor offering a solid foundation for everyday tasks and gaming. While not a powerhouse, it handles multitasking efficiently. Its performance is adequate for various games, especially older titles or those with lower graphical demands. For me, the Ryzen 3 3200G comfortably handled games like *Overwatch*, *Rocket League*, and even some older AAA titles at lower settings. This provides a smooth and enjoyable gaming experience without the need for a high-end processor which significantly contributes to the affordability of the Vibox I-24 Gaming PC.
Graphics Capabilities: Radeon Vega 8 Graphics
The integrated Radeon Vega 8 graphics is a key aspect of the Vibox I-24. It’s crucial to understand its limitations. While capable of handling many games at medium to low settings, it won’t power the latest AAA titles at high resolutions and frame rates. I found that I needed to adjust graphical settings in some games for optimal performance, but overall, the visuals were still acceptable. The integrated graphics are a significant factor in the overall value proposition of the system. The Vibox I-24 delivers good graphics for the price.
Memory and Storage: 16GB RAM & 1TB SSD
The generous 16GB of DDR4 RAM ensures smooth multitasking and prevents bottlenecking, even during intensive gaming sessions. This is a considerable advantage, allowing for seamless transitions between applications and preventing lag. Paired with the 1TB SSD, this configuration ensures fast boot times and swift loading screens. The speed difference between an SSD and a traditional HDD is dramatically noticeable, and the SSD is a significant upgrade over older hard drive technology. This combination of speed and capacity is a true strength of the Vibox I-24 Gaming PC for its price point.
